§ 34.004 — EXECUTION OF AUTHORIZATION AGREEMENT
FA § 34.004Title 2. CHILD IN RELATION TO THE FAMILY · Part A. LIMITATIONS OF MINORITY · Ch. 34. AUTHORIZATION AGREEMENT FOR NONPARENT ADULT CAREGIVER
Statute text
View on source(a)The authorization agreement must be signed and sworn to before a notary public by the parent and the adult caregiver.
(b)A parent may not execute an authorization agreement without a written order by the appropriate court if:
(1)there is a court order or pending suit affecting the parent-child relationship concerning the child;
(2)there is pending litigation in any court concerning:
(A)custody, possession, or placement of the child; or
(B)access to or visitation with the child; or
